Glassnode reports that 6.04 million Bitcoin, representing 30.5% of the total supply, are currently exposed to potential quantum computing attacks due to their use of older, reused public keys. This highlights a critical long-term security vulnerability for Bitcoin, as quantum advancements could theoretically compromise these funds. While quantum computers capable of such attacks are not yet available, the significant amount of exposed BTC underscores the urgent need for cryptographic upgrades and user adoption of new address formats. Investors should monitor ongoing research into post-quantum cryptography and the rate of UTXO migration to newer, more secure address types.
